Being Liquid is important for nonprofit organization because of inconsistency of donations.True/False.

Answers

The statement "Being Liquid is important for nonprofit organization because of inconsistency of donations" is false.

Being liquid (having readily available cash or assets) is important for nonprofit organizations for various reasons, but it is not primarily due to the inconsistency of donations. While it is true that nonprofits often rely on donations as a significant source of funding, there are other factors that contribute to the importance of liquidity.

1. Operational Stability: Nonprofits need liquidity to cover day-to-day expenses, such as salaries, rent, utilities, and program costs, regardless of donation fluctuations. Having sufficient cash flow ensures the organization can continue its operations and fulfill its mission consistently.

2. Emergency Situations: Unforeseen circumstances or emergencies can arise, requiring immediate financial resources. Being liquid enables nonprofits to respond quickly to such situations, whether it's a natural disaster, a sudden increase in demand for their services, or unexpected expenses.

3. Strategic Opportunities: Liquidity allows nonprofits to seize strategic opportunities that may arise, such as expanding programs, launching new initiatives, or investing in infrastructure. Having cash readily available provides flexibility and enables the organization to pursue growth and innovation.

4. Donor Confidence: Donors often prefer to support nonprofits that demonstrate financial stability and responsible financial management. Maintaining adequate liquidity signals to donors that the organization is well-prepared to handle financial challenges and effectively utilize their contributions.

While the inconsistency of donations can impact cash flow for nonprofits, the importance of liquidity extends beyond that factor alone. Nonprofits need liquidity to maintain stability, respond to emergencies, capitalize on opportunities, and build donor trust. Therefore, it is incorrect to attribute the importance of nonprofit liquidity solely to the inconsistency of donations.

true or false: demand-pull inflation results from a decrease in the aggregate supply curve, while the aggregate demand curve remains fixed.

Answers

The given statement, "demand-pull inflation results from a decrease in the aggregate supply curve, while the aggregate demand curve remains fixed," is false because it inaccurately describes the causes of demand-pull inflation.

Demand-pull inflation occurs when aggregate demand (total spending by households, businesses, and the government) increases, outpacing the available aggregate supply of goods and services. In this case, the statement suggests that demand-pull inflation is caused by a decrease in the aggregate supply curve, while the aggregate demand curve remains fixed. However, this is incorrect.

Demand-pull inflation is typically caused by factors that increase aggregate demand, such as increased consumer spending, government spending, or investment. It leads to an upward shift in the aggregate demand curve, indicating higher overall demand for goods and services at different price levels. As demand exceeds supply, prices tend to rise.

Marbury v. Madison is an important case that took place in the Supreme Court of the United States in 1803. It was a lawsuit between William Marbury and James Madison, where Marbury, a Federalist, was appointed to be a justice of the peace for the District of Columbia by President John Adams before leaving office.

His appointment was not delivered before the new President, Thomas Jefferson took office, and the new Secretary of State, James Madison, refused to deliver it. Marbury then sued Madison in the Supreme Court, asking for a writ of mandamus to require Madison to deliver the appointment. Although Marbury lost his case, the case established the principle of judicial review, which gave the Supreme Court the power to declare acts of Congress unconstitutional. This principle has been an essential aspect of the American legal system since then, and it has been used in many important cases throughout the country's history.

The significance of Marbury v. Madison is that it established the principle of judicial review, which gave the Supreme Court the power to declare acts of Congress unconstitutional. This power was not granted explicitly to the Supreme Court in the Constitution but was instead established through the Court's interpretation of the Constitution. The decision in Marbury v. Madison was also significant because it was the first time that the Supreme Court had declared an act of Congress unconstitutional, and it established the Supreme Court as the final arbiter of the Constitution's meaning. The principle of judicial review has been used in many important cases throughout American history, such as Brown v. Board of Education, Roe v. Wade, and United States v. Nixon.
